cryptsvc.dll Download

  • Download cryptsvc.dll
  • Size: 30.82 KB

Download Button

Understanding cryptsvc.dll: An In-Depth Guide

In the vast ecosystem of Windows operating systems, certain dynamic link libraries (DLLs) play crucial roles in ensuring the smooth operation of essential services. One such critical component is cryptsvc.dll. This file is closely associated with the Windows Cryptographic Services, which are responsible for handling security and encryption processes across the system. Without it, several security functionalities may become unstable or entirely inaccessible.

What Is cryptsvc.dll?

The cryptsvc.dll file is a core system DLL that supports cryptographic operations within Windows. Its primary function revolves around digital certificates, encryption, and secure data handling. Essentially, cryptsvc.dll acts as a backbone for various security-dependent applications and processes, enabling them to perform tasks such as validating digital signatures, encrypting files, and managing secure communication protocols.

Why cryptsvc.dll Matters

The importance of cryptsvc.dll cannot be overstated. Many Windows components, including Windows Update, certificate services, and secure authentication modules, rely on it. When this DLL is missing or corrupted, users may experience issues such as:

  • Inability to install system updates
  • Errors when accessing secure websites
  • Problems with encrypted files or folders
  • System instability related to security services

These issues underline why maintaining the integrity of cryptsvc.dll is essential for system security and functionality.

Common cryptsvc.dll Errors

Several types of errors can arise if cryptsvc.dll encounters problems. Typical error messages include:

  • “cryptsvc.dll not found”
  • “The file cryptsvc.dll is missing”
  • “cryptsvc.dll access violation”
  • “Application failed to start because cryptsvc.dll was not found”

Such errors can stem from accidental deletion, malware infections, or file corruption. Ignoring these issues can compromise the stability and security of your Windows system.

How to Fix cryptsvc.dll Issues

Resolving cryptsvc.dll errors requires careful attention. Here are some reliable methods:

1. System File Checker (SFC) Scan

Windows includes a built-in tool called System File Checker that can detect and repair missing or corrupted system files. To use it:

  1. Open Command Prompt as an administrator.
  2. Type sfc /scannow and press Enter.
  3. Wait for the scan to complete and follow any on-screen instructions.

This often restores cryptsvc.dll without requiring a manual download.

2. Windows Update

Keeping Windows up to date ensures that essential system files, including cryptsvc.dll, are refreshed automatically. Navigate to Settings > Update & Security > Windows Update and check for updates regularly.

3. Restore from Recycle Bin or Backup

If cryptsvc.dll was accidentally deleted, check the Recycle Bin first. Alternatively, restoring the file from a system backup or using Windows System Restore can resolve the issue effectively.

4. Re-registering cryptsvc.dll

Sometimes, the DLL is present but not correctly registered. To re-register:

  1. Open Command Prompt as an administrator.
  2. Type regsvr32 cryptsvc.dll and press Enter.
  3. Restart your computer to apply changes.

Best Practices to Protect cryptsvc.dll

Prevention is better than cure. Ensuring the health of cryptsvc.dll involves several proactive measures:

  • Regularly update Windows and security software.
  • Use reputable antivirus programs to prevent malware infections.
  • Avoid downloading DLL files from unreliable sources.
  • Create periodic system backups to recover critical files quickly.

By following these steps, users can minimize the risk of encountering cryptsvc.dll-related issues.

Misconceptions About cryptsvc.dll

Some users believe that manually downloading cryptsvc.dll from random websites is a safe solution. In reality, this approach is risky and can introduce malware. The safest method is to rely on official Windows repair tools, updates, or trusted backups. Understanding this distinction is key to maintaining system security.

Advanced Troubleshooting

For persistent issues, advanced troubleshooting may be necessary. Techniques include:

  • Performing a clean boot to identify conflicts with third-party software
  • Checking the Event Viewer for specific cryptographic service errors
  • Using DISM (Deployment Image Servicing and Management) to repair the system image

These methods provide more granular control over cryptsvc.dll-related problems, especially in enterprise environments.

Using DISM Tool

To repair the Windows image:

  1. Open Command Prompt as administrator.
  2. Type DISM /Online /Cleanup-Image /RestoreHealth
  3. Wait for the process to finish, then restart your computer.

Conclusion

The cryptsvc.dll file is an indispensable component of Windows cryptographic services. It ensures system security, supports encryption operations, and enables secure communication between applications. Addressing any errors associated with this DLL promptly is essential for maintaining system stability and protecting sensitive data. By employing proper maintenance, using built-in repair tools, and avoiding unsafe downloads, users can keep cryptsvc.dll functioning optimally, ensuring a secure and reliable Windows experience.